**Q: What do I do if SproutCycle stops issuing watering schedules after a config push?**

First, verify the scheduler daemon on the Fernbrook cluster restarted cleanly; a stale lock file is the usual culprit. If the admin console rejects your session, you'll need to re-enter recovery mode, which requires the standby passphrase held by the Greenline team. For completeness, the current passphrase is recorded below.

unlock words, fawig-bagef: olidor-holir-istox-holath-tamys-quenion-giliel

Hi team,

Before I hand off the 3.2 release, please note the humidity sensor drift reported on Verdana controllers in the Elmbrook trial site. Drift exceeds 4% after roughly ten days of continuous operation; firmware 3.2.1 adds an automatic recalibration cycle every 72 hours. Support should advise growers to install 3.2.1 and trigger a manual recalibration once. The hotfix bundle must be verified before distribution, so I'm including the signing key used for the 3.2.1 packages below.

release key, fahof-yagap: bky3_m5d

Heads up: if the Lintrock baseline file in the Quarrow repo drifts from main, CI fails with a "stale baseline" error even when the code is fine. Quick fix is to regenerate the baseline on a clean checkout and re-push. If a customer build is blocked, confirm the failing run matches the token below before escalating.

build token for yadug-yagag: htk21_c863c33eb8b82c0c9c152

## Rebalance bucket hashing in SplitWorks assigner

Heads up for the sync: this PR changes how SplitWorks assigns users to experiment arms. We were seeing drift when experiments overlapped — users in the Tidegate holdout were bleeding into active tests. The fix salts the hash per-experiment and caps concurrent enrollments per user. Rollout is behind a flag, so nothing changes until we flip it Thursday. Marisol reviewed the stats impact and signed off. The new assignment constants are as follows.

constants for fajep-tawig:
THRESHOLDS = {
    "norax": 372,
    "wenion": 443,
    "sorox": 737,
}